Is China’s college entrance exam testing political loyalty?

Grace Tsoi:

In writing exams, students are usually graded for use of language, writing style and clarity of thought.

But for millions of Chinese students who are taking the annual gaokao college entrance exam this week, the first section of the marathon test – Chinese language and literature – felt like a test of political loyalty.

The essay questions varied slightly by region, but the vast majority featured questions highlighting political buzzwords created by Chinese President Xi Jinping, who could stay in power for life after presidential term limits were scrapped in March.
